Slipping back again... to when I really loved Spandau Ballet and the term "New Romantic" was coined. I am not ashamed to admit that I was into ALL of them. The obvious: Adam & the Ants, ABC, Duran Duran, Depeche Mode. And the more obtuse: Visage, Blancmange, Scritti Politti. I had a teacher that was into punk and when I brought up the possibility of "New Wave" being a political response to the conservatism of the burgeoning Thatcher/Reagan era and the whole "Me" generation, he would scoff. Punk, to him, was the only truly rebellious moment/movement. But, truth be told, any time a guy wears more makeup than his girlfriend and more frilly shirts than Shirley Jones, a rebellion is in play...
